|
马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。
您需要 登录 才可以下载或查看,没有帐号?立即注册
x
实现规模效益。与传统的用户拥有硬件软件所有权和使用权以及传统的应用服务商提供一对一的服务模式不同,ASP拥有应用系统所有权,用户拥有使用权,应用系统集中放在ASP的数据中心中,集中管理,分散使用,以一对多的租赁的形式为众多用户提供有品质保证的应用技术服务,实现规模效益。打印1、客户端:
1.扫瞄器是IE
楼下说了的,再说一次,用Activex,
<objectID="WebBrowser1"WIDTH="0"HEIGHT="0"
CLASSID="CLSID:8856F961-340A-11D0-A96B-00C04FD705A2">
</object>
<scriptlanguage="javascript">
functionprint(){
WebBrowser1.ExecWB(6,1);
}
</script>
然后在页面里加一个按扭:
<inputtype=buttonname=printvalue="print"onclick="print()">
如许做,在按下按扭时会弹出窗口提醒,假如不要提醒,将第二个参数
1改成2。
2.扫瞄器是NC
假如是NC,能够间接用JAVASCRIPT工具WINDOW的PRINT办法:
<form>
<inputtype=buttonname=printvalue="print"onclick="window.print()">
</form>
2、服务器上:
用ASP,将打印机当做文本文件看待,其文件名就是打印机的端口名,
能够在打印机属性对话框中,标签"具体材料"--"打印到以下端口"处看到。
可使用收集打印机。其端口名类相似:"workstation1canon"
例:
<%
Setfs=CreateObject("Scripting.FileSystemObject")
Setoutfile=fs.CreateTextFile("LPT1")
outfile.WriteLine"test"
outfile.close
%>
以大将"test"输入到服务器上的打印机,该打印机接在打印口一。
</p>大家可以自己去看一看.可以说看得想呕吐.以前有次下了个动网来看.里面连基本内置函数的保护措施(函数没防御性)都没有.难怪经常补这个补那个了.可能现在.NET版会好点吧 |
|